.Cantina Tramin's Wolfgang Klotz and also Willi Stu00fcrz.It's a bit unusual to consider Cantina Tramin making an existential gamble.
After all, this is 3rd oldest cooperative winery in Italy's South Tyrol. Established in 1898, it took Tramin virtually three quarters of a century to create a significant company step (merging with Cantina Sociale di Egna). Their present wine maker, Willi Stu00fcrz (who, together with Sales Director Wolfgang Klotz, led me by means of an online tasting of Tramin's latest offerings), has actually been actually with Tramin for three decades (Klotz is actually a loved one beginner, having been actually along with the company "only" twenty years).
Tramin only doesn't seem like the type of attire that would produce a significant move to gamble on its future. However in the 1980s, that's accurately what they performed. As Klotz clarified throughout our tasting, "Up up until the '80s, our company brought in simple glass of wines, mostly bulk red or white wines [and also those mostly red, created coming from Schiava] A change came in general in Alto Adige. Between Ages, [Alto Adige] was named some of one of the most distinguished white wine regions. Basically, it was a step back in the direction of white wines, beginning to concentrate on reducing the return and also replanting by deciding on every single micro location.".
It was a reasonably huge risk, and also a vibrant response to a potentially existential concern. As well as it paid off in spades.
As Klotz explained, Tramin sits in an "clearance in the soul of the Mountain range," in the absolute most north place of Italy, which mixes an extremely bright area along with the nearby Aerial refreshing weather, winds being available in from Pond Garda, and a sizable permanent temp switch. "It is actually extremely unique and a combo that our team can find in the wines. Ripening takes place beyond various other locations in the very same altitude [about 200-850 meters over water level]" The region has around 5,000 ha, however likewise about the very same number of winegrowers this very broken setup created the demand for cooperatives like Tramin.

2023 Cantina Tramin Kellerei Pinot Grigio, Trentino-Alto Adige, $twenty.
Depending on to Stu00fcrz, "Pinot Grigio in our region remains in the initial hillside, from 250 to 400 meters in elevation. Our experts possess there a really good temperature, a warm edge, and also throughout the night a really good quality and also air conditioning," ensuring equilibrium and acidity. Crafted usually without malolactic fermentation in stainless-steel, this white is actually plant based, flower, and also mineral to start, with bunches of citrus, a pointer of salinity, and also a sense of quality instantly. In the mouth, it clings the nose as well as true to form, stimulating, citric, processed, however additionally juicy and rich-- and carefully satisfying.
2022 Cantina Tramin Kellerei Selections 'Unterebner' Pinot Grigio, Trentino-Alto Adige, $forty five.
A legendary premium tag for Tramin they decided 30 years ago that PG was doing thus effectively that it ought to have a premium procedure. The grapes are grown on calcareous grounds with a higher concentration of clay-based, grew approximately concerning 1,500 feets. Stu00fcrz takes note that "the vinification our company utilize is actually longer, along with really low tension. The fermentation as well as maturation remains in oak [Five hundred L as well as in 3000 L barrels), and also the wine performs the lees for one year." It kicks off along with intense florals, salinity, splendid quality coming off aromatically, along with terrific pureness in the citrus notices. In the oral cavity, you may find why it requires opportunity on the lees to pivot it out and also provide it a tip of creaminess: the acidity is RAGING. Details of chalk, jasmine, as well as a pleasing astringent structure join the concentrated citrus and green apple fruitiness, all culminating in a brilliantly lengthy finish. Passion this-- lovely right now, however can conveniently age in bottle for 5+ years.
2022 Cantina Tramin Kellerei Selections 'Stoan' White, Trentino-Alto Adige, $44.
Stoan indicates "stone" in the local German vocabulary, as well as Klotz says that "it is actually a red wine that takes our mini area into the glass," a Chardonnay-based mixture with a bit of Sauvignon Blanc, and Pinot Bianco and also Gewu00fcrztraminer, sourced regarding five hundred gauges. As well as it's absolutely diving away from the glass ... herbs, grass, ache, peppers, seasonings, roses ... This declares on its own instantly. Rock fruits, apples, citrus, gooseberry (a little SB goes a long way listed below), there are nice combos of the familiar as well as the unusual taking place in the oral cavity. Texture-wise, this is clean, well balanced, crisp, mineral, and long. Obviously, this white is actually a star performer for them (especially in red wine competitors) and it is actually very easy to see why: it is actually outstanding, and also quickly likeable.
2020 Cantina Tramin Kellerei 'Troy' Chardonnay Riserva, Alto Adige-- Sudtirol, $90.
Klotz: "Considering that 2015, our company took 3 of the best historic plots and also brought in an one hundred% Chardonnay out of it." The title indicates "course," as well as is actually meant to represent their Chardonnay quest. Willi Stu00fcrz: "The grapes are ready certainly not overripe, yet enriched. The pressing is lengthy, with reduced tension. Maturation resides in barrique for basically one year." The nose listed here is actually simply superb, as well as more or less remarkable. Orange, yellow apples, white blooms, jasmine, white peach, flint it is actually simply pitch-perfect. In the oral cavity, it's amazingly nutrient, just about milky in its pointers of rock. The citrus and also yellow apple mingle with little hints of mandarin, all just-ripe, and all lovely. Pointers of tribute hit in the course of a quite, incredibly, long appearance. Awesome.
2022 Cantina Tramin Kellerei Selections 'Nussbaumer' Gewu00fcrztraminer, Alto Adige, $43.
This is Tramin's the majority of famous tag. A lot to discuss pertaining to the nostrils: grapes, lychee, mint, rose flowers, smoke, spices, and also a remarkable sense of pureness as well as emphasis. There's little bit of body fat on the bone tissue right here, along with the mouthfeel beginning blossomy and also fruity, yet promptly showing its linear level of acidity and also astringent framework. There are actually even fragile factors to this, it seems to be more concerning character as well as expressiveness than assertiveness or splendor, making it a distinctly sophisticated representation of the variety.
